Hi There

I dont know if this is the proper place to ask this but I recently
installed Windows Vista, I have a Pentium 4 2.8GB 1GB RAM and a Sapphire
Radeon 9250 graphics card. My Windows Expirience Index is 1.0 because of the
Card. I want to purchase a Geforce 6200 256MB card, will that help Windows
Vista to be faster, is the Geforce 6200 a good card for this. I know that
there are many other cards out there but I cant afford to spend 120 or more
right know.

Michel,

If you can afford close to $120, then go a litle extra and buy a Geforce
7600GT for $130.00. You can find them around this price range on
http://www.pricewatch.com.

There is no comparison between the Geforce 7600Gt and the 6200 series. In
3DMark06, the 7600GT will give you around 1500 3dmarks. The 6200 won't even
break 50 3dmarks.

The Geforce 6200 & the Radeon 9200 series are both hopelessly outdated.

that benchmark is wrong because it tests a Geforce 6200 TurboCache (TC) PCI-E
A Geforce 6200 AGP is not turbocache and it's much faster than a TurboCache
